    I love to browse antique stores but I hardly ever buy. Unique Antique Shop changed all that. Open…read moreseven days a week they have some amazing finds. A large and unique selection of items coupled with reasonable prices had me leaving with several items. The first item I coveted was a signed print of a heron by artist W. Harold Hancock. The price was $139. I was afraid to ask about it but I knew it would be perfect in my dining room. I ended up getting the print for $60. The frame and matting costs more. Thank you so much Mary, I love it. It makes me smile every time I see it. I have enjoyed learning about the artist. I also picked up a bust of Caesar? because he needed a home and two Asian pagoda lanterns made out of heavy pig iron from their garden area. There is so much to see. Most of the items are individual vendors but they are happy to call them and pitch your offer. You can feel comfortable offering 20 percent less than the marked prices. I appreciate how everything had a price so you didn't have to guess. The inventory changes monthly and the staff is wonderful.I actually stumbled on this place by accident when I overshot a turn. It was just meant to be.

    This is the most amazing store. It is located in a non descript plaza off of University and Sample…read moreRd. I attended the church in this plaza once but somehow missed this fantastic find. I was on my way to the new Nordic Bake Shop, another must visit when I spotted their sign that said vintage, one of my loves. Walking into the store is like stepping into a museum except you can buy anything. Amazing treasures await around every corner. They carry furniture, art, sculpture, clothes, and accessories. The jewelry made me salivate. After talking with the owner Karen for awhile I was persuaded to try some silver rings on and of course I ended up with two of them. I have been wearing the heart shaped one every day since my visit. I asked Karen what the oldest piece in the store was and she was a wooden cabinet from France dated 1730 that comes with a ghost! The owner Karen is a sweetheart. I had the best chat with her. She will buy your old jewelry and gold. The jewelry collection here has so many interesting pieces, I really had to hold myself back. When you are looking for that special something that no one else has, pay them a visit.

    This is a true antique shop with lots of vintage jewelry, furs, clothes, and accessories, plus…read moredecor items. You would not expect it to be here. The seedy plaza is almost entirely empty and looks quite run down with lots of open places for rent. And it's no where near other similar stores or shops, either. Inside is like coming into a hidden treasure trove. Lots and lots of very interesting items to look at of all sorts. Of course, with today's current super high gold prices, the high end jewelry is (high) priced accordingly. There's a lot of Asian pieces of jade, snuff bottles, and the like. Many display cases are dazzlingly full of shiny baubles and beads. Even the costume jewelry is ogle worthy. In the back of the store are the minks -- stoles, jackets, and full coats plus a separate rack of other types of fur outerwear. You may recognize your mom's or grandmother's or great aunt's stuff here. Then there are the fancy dresses -- with beads or spangles or rhinestones, etc. And there's accessories as well... I'm sure a store like this would be packed with customers on Las Olas in Fort Lauderdale or say Worth Avenue in Palm Beach. Of course, there, the rent would be astronomically higher. This is the kind of place great for browsing and if your pocketbook will allow, a great place to treat yourself to a special birthday or anniversary gift.
